Why Kylian Mbappé Is Ahead of Lionel Messi in the FIFA World Cup 2026 Golden Boot Race Despite Seven Goals Each

Brief by Shorts91 Newsdesk / 11:19am on 05 Jul 2026,Sunday Sports

France captain Kylian Mbappé currently leads the FIFA World Cup 2026 Golden Boot race despite being tied with Argentina's Lionel Messi on seven goals. FIFA's tiebreaker rules give the advantage to the player with more assists if goals are equal. Mbappé has provided two assists during the tournament, while Messi is yet to register one, putting the French star ahead in the standings. If both players finish level on goals and assists, the award will then be decided by fewer minutes played. With the quarter-finals approaching, the race for the tournament's top scorer remains wide open. (PC: HT)

Cabo Verde Eyes Tourism Boom After Historic FIFA World Cup Run Draws Global Attention

Brief by Shorts91 Newsdesk / 08:08am on 05 Jul 2026,Sunday Sports

Cabo Verde's remarkable FIFA World Cup 2026 campaign has put the island nation in the global spotlight, with tourism experts expecting a significant rise in visitor interest. The country became the smallest nation ever to reach the World Cup knockout stage before narrowly losing 3-2 to Argentina. Following its impressive run, travel companies reported a sharp increase in searches for Cabo Verde, including a surge from the United States and Europe. Tourism already contributes about a quarter of the country's economy, and officials hope the World Cup exposure will attract more visitors, investment and long-term growth. However, analysts say converting global attention into sustained tourism revenue will depend on expanding flights, accommodation and local tourism infrastructure.

FIFA Fever Boosts Premium Television Demand Despite Weak Consumer Spending

Brief by Shorts91 Newsdesk / 06:50am on 05 Jul 2026,Sunday Sports

India’s smart television market may have contracted in early 2026, but the FIFA World Cup is driving strong demand for premium, large-screen TVs as consumers upgrade their home entertainment systems. According to Counterpoint Research, smart TV shipments fell 3% year-on-year in the first quarter due to inflation, rupee depreciation and geopolitical uncertainties, with the slowdown concentrated in entry-level models. Meanwhile, 55-inch and larger televisions accounted for nearly one-third of shipments, while QLED and MiniLED models gained market share. Hisense India reported a 40–50% jump in large-screen TV sales during the tournament, expecting growth to reach 60% by the World Cup’s conclusion, supported by easy financing and regional demand.
